The Nosler Trophy Grade 22 Nosler 70 Grain AccuBond Ammunition delivers the precision and reliability you need for modern varmint and predator hunting. Built on Nosler's reputation for quality control and loaded with their proprietary AccuBond bullets, this ammunition represents a step up from generic mass-produced rounds—you're getting custom brass and match-grade components in every round. The 22 Nosler is a flat-shooting cartridge favored by hunters who want extended range and minimal drop, and pairing it with Nosler's own bullets ensures the accuracy and terminal performance the platform was designed for.
Each box of 20 rounds leaves the Nosler plant with their strict quality standards applied from case inspection through final assembly. That consistency matters when you're stretching distance or working varmints where precision counts. The 70-grain AccuBond bullet is engineered to expand reliably while maintaining structural integrity, giving you controlled penetration and reliable energy transfer downrange. With a muzzle velocity of 3,350 fps and 1,744 ft-lbs of energy at the muzzle, you're working with ballistics that reward good marksmanship at longer ranges.

| Caliber | 22 Nosler |
| Bullet Weight | 70 grains |
| Bullet Type | AccuBond |
| Muzzle Velocity | 3,350 fps |
| Muzzle Energy | 1,744 ft-lbs |
| Rounds Per Box | 20 |
| Brass | Nosler Custom |
The 22 Nosler is a centerfire rifle cartridge designed for varmint and predator hunting, offering flat trajectory and extended effective range compared to smaller rimfire cartridges. It's favored by hunters working prairie dogs, coyotes, and similar game at intermediate to longer distances.
